大家好,我是小米,一个热爱技术、乐于分享的90后。今天,我要和大家聊一聊关于与三方系统对接的注意事项。在当今数字化时代,各种系统之间的对接已经成为企业不可或缺的一部分,但这并不意味着它是一件轻松的事情。如果你想确保你的对接顺利进行,那么就一定要仔细阅读这篇文章,因为我将会为大家分享一些关键的经验和建议。
第一章:为什么要进行三方系统对接?
在我们深入讨论注意事项之前,让我们首先明确一下为什么我们需要进行三方系统对接。对接的好处是显而易见的,它可以帮助我们实现以下目标:
- 数据共享和同步:通过将不同系统连接在一起,我们可以确保数据在这些系统之间的共享和同步,避免了数据重复录入和不一致性的问题。
- 提高工作效率:三方系统对接可以自动化许多重复性的任务,从而提高了工作效率,让员工能够专注于更有价值的工作。
- 提供更好的客户体验:对接可以帮助不同部门之间更好地协作,提供更一致和更高质量的服务,从而提升客户满意度。
- 降低成本:自动化和集成可以减少手动工作,降低运营成本。
- 更好的决策支持:通过整合多个系统的数据,我们可以获得更全面的信息,有助于更好的决策制定。
现在,让我们进入正题,看看在进行三方系统对接时需要注意的关键事项。
第二章:选择合适的对接方式
在进行三方系统对接之前,首先要确定合适的对接方式。这取决于你的具体需求和现有系统的情况。以下是一些常见的对接方式:
- API(Application Programming Interface):是最常见的对接方式之一。它允许不同系统之间通过编程方式进行通信和数据交换。使用API对接,你可以精确地控制数据的传输和处理,但需要确保系统之间的兼容性。
- 数据库对接:在某些情况下,直接对接数据库可能是一种有效的方式。这要求你了解目标系统的数据库结构,并编写适当的查询和脚本来实现数据同步。
- 文件传输:如果系统无法直接进行API或数据库对接,你还可以考虑使用文件传输方式。这意味着将数据导出到文件,然后将文件传输到目标系统。这种方法可能不够实时,但在某些情况下是可行的选择。
- 中间件:中间件是一种充当系统之间桥梁的软件。它可以帮助你实现复杂的对接需求,同时提供了灵活性和可配置性。
选择合适的对接方式非常重要,因为它将影响到后续的开发工作和系统性能。在选择对接方式时,务必与你的开发团队和系统管理员进行充分的讨论和评估。
第三章:确保数据安全
无论你选择哪种对接方式,都必须确保数据的安全性。数据是企业的宝贵资产,泄漏或损坏可能会导致严重的后果。以下是一些确保数据安全的关键注意事项:
- 使用加密:在数据传输过程中使用加密协议,如SSL或TLS,以确保数据在传输过程中不被窃取或篡改。同时,确保数据在存储时也受到足够的加密保护。
- 访问控制:实施严格的访问控制,确保只有经过授权的人员可以访问敏感数据。使用身份验证和授权机制来限制访问权限。
- 监测和审计:建立监测和审计机制,以便跟踪数据的访问和操作历史。这有助于发现潜在的安全问题并及时采取措施。
- 定期更新和维护:及时更新和维护所有系统和组件,以修补已知的安全漏洞。安全补丁和更新应该得到高度重视。
- 灾备和备份:制定灾备计划,确保在发生数据丢失或损坏的情况下能够快速恢复。定期备份数据,并将备份存储在安全的地方。
第四章:兼容性和版本管理
在进行系统对接时,经常会遇到不同系统之间的兼容性和版本管理问题。以下是一些建议,帮助你处理这些挑战:
- 文档和沟通:确保在对接过程中进行充分的文档记录,并与所有相关团队和开发人员进行及时的沟通。这有助于解决潜在的兼容性问题并确保所有人都了解系统的变化。
- 版本控制:对于每个系统,都要使用版本控制工具来跟踪代码和配置文件的更改。这将有助于在出现问题时快速回滚到之前的稳定版本。
- 兼容性测试:在正式对接之前,进行兼容性测试是至关重要的。确保你的系统在不同环境和不同版本的操作系统上都能正常工作。
- 更新策略:如果你的系统在对接后需要进行更新或升级,确保有明确的策略和计划,以避免对接中断或数据丢失。
第五章:性能优化
对接系统可能会对性能产生影响,因此在对接之后需要进行性能优化。以下是一些性能优化的关键注意事项:
- 监测和调整:使用性能监测工具来跟踪系统的性能,及时发现瓶颈并进行调整。这包括数据库查询性能、响应时间等方面的监测。
- 缓存和分布式架构:考虑使用缓存和分布式架构来减轻系统的负载。这可以提高系统的扩展性和稳定性。
- 资源管理:确保系统具有足够的硬件资源,包括处理器、内存和存储,以满足对接后的需求。根据需要进行扩展。
- 异常处理:建立异常处理机制,能够处理意外情况并及时通知相关人员。这有助于减少对接期间的中断时间。
第六章:监测和维护
一旦完成系统对接,工作并没有结束。监测和维护是确保对接系统持续运行的关键步骤。以下是一些相关的注意事项:
- 实时监测:持续监测系统的性能和稳定性,确保没有出现问题。使用监测工具设置警报,以便在出现异常情况时能够及时响应。
- 定期维护:定期进行系统维护,包括数据库清理、日志文件管理和系统备份。这有助于预防问题的发生。
- 用户培训:培训系统管理员和终端用户,确保他们了解如何正确使用对接系统。这有助于减少用户引起的问题。
结语
与三方系统对接是一项复杂的任务,但通过遵循上述注意事项,你可以大大提高成功的机会。记住,系统对接是一个持续的过程,需要不断地监测、维护和优化。希望这篇文章能够帮助你顺利完成对接任务,提升你的工作效率和业务的竞争力。
如果你有任何问题或想分享自己的对接经验,请随时在评论区留言,我会尽力提供帮助和答疑。谢谢大家的阅读!
如有疑问或者更多的技术分享,欢迎关注我的微信公众号“知其然亦知其所以然”!
标签:三方,必知,系统,对接,数据共享,确保,监测,数据 From: https://blog.51cto.com/u_16237826/7386501